Meta Cancels Plans for High-End Mixed-Reality Headset: Implications for Financial Markets

In a recent development, Meta Platforms Inc. (NASDAQ: META) has reportedly canceled plans for a high-end mixed-reality headset, according to a report from The Information. This significant decision may have ripple effects across the financial markets, particularly within the technology sector. In this blog post, we will analyze the potential short-term and long-term impacts of this news, drawing parallels with similar historical events.

Short-Term Impact on Financial Markets

Stock Price Reaction

The immediate reaction in the stock market is likely to be a decline in Meta's stock price. Investors often react negatively to news that suggests a company is scaling back on innovation or product offerings, especially in a competitive landscape such as virtual and augmented reality (VR/AR). Similar incidents in the past, such as when Microsoft scaled back its HoloLens ambitions in 2019, resulted in a temporary drop in its stock price.

Long-Term Impact

Competitive Landscape

In the long run, Meta's decision may open the door for competitors to gain market share in the mixed-reality space. Companies like Apple, which is rumored to have its own headset in the pipeline, may benefit from Meta's retreat. Historically, when a major player steps back, it often creates opportunities for others to fill the gap. For example, when Google decided to halt its Google Glass project, competitors like Microsoft and HTC capitalized on the opportunity, leading to innovations in their respective products.

Investor Sentiment

Investor sentiment towards Meta could shift as a result of this cancellation. If the market perceives Meta as retreating from its ambitious plans, it may lead to a broader reassessment of the company's long-term vision and strategy, affecting its valuation. This could result in increased volatility in the stock over the coming months.
